Xiaoying Wang is a scholar working on Molecular Biology, Biomedical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Xiaoying Wang has authored 194 papers receiving a total of 5.3k indexed citations (citations by other indexed papers that have themselves been cited), including 94 papers in Molecular Biology, 56 papers in Biomedical Engineering and 55 papers in Electrical and Electronic Engineering. Recurrent topics in Xiaoying Wang’s work include Advanced biosensing and bioanalysis techniques (60 papers), Biosensors and Analytical Detection (33 papers) and Electrochemical Analysis and Applications (18 papers). Xiaoying Wang is often cited by papers focused on Advanced biosensing and bioanalysis techniques (60 papers), Biosensors and Analytical Detection (33 papers) and Electrochemical Analysis and Applications (18 papers). Xiaoying Wang collaborates with scholars based in China, United States and Germany. Xiaoying Wang's co-authors include Yuehong Su, Sheng Sui, Xintong Zhou, Saffa Riffat, Changjun Liu, Pingang He, Yuzhi Fang, Jun Dou, Fangfang Shi and Hongyi Zhang and has published in prestigious journals such as Journal of Biological Chemistry, Nature Communications and Applied Physics Letters.
